Embrace Divine Love: Falling for the Poor

In the realm where love divine does dwell,
God's affection, boundless, none can quell.
It seeks the hearts in need, so true,
The weak, the poor, with skies so blue.

---------------
In sorrow's grasp, like birds with broken wing,
God's love does heal, a soothing spring.
Orphaned souls, with tears that flow,
In His embrace, their spirits glow.
---------------
In humble souls, His love takes root,
A radiant bond, so absolute.
For in our frailty, we find His grace,
A love so pure, in every face.
----------------
So let us emulate this love so grand,
Extend our hearts, lend a helping hand.
For in loving the meek, the world we'll mend,
In God's love for all, our souls will blend.

My dear friends, when we open our hearts to love, it's vital that we direct our compassion toward those who are often overlooked and marginalized, not just the strongest and most privileged among us. In the embrace of love, there is a profound beauty in cherishing the weak, the vulnerable, and the less fortunate. It's through these acts of kindness and empathy that we truly reflect the essence of love, for it's by lifting up those in need that we manifest the purest form of humanity and create a world where compassion reigns supreme.
